How to fill out neighborhood library

How to fill out neighborhood library
01
Step 1: Find a suitable location for the neighborhood library. It could be in a public park, community center, or even in your own front yard.
02
Step 2: Gather materials such as bookshelves, books, signage, and any other items you think would be helpful for a library.
03
Step 3: Set up the bookshelves in an organized manner, making sure there is enough space for people to browse and choose books.
04
Step 4: Stock the library with a variety of books for all ages and interests. You can ask for book donations from neighbors, friends, and local organizations.
05
Step 5: Create a system for borrowing and returning books. This could be as simple as leaving a logbook for people to write down their name and the book they borrowed.
06
Step 6: Promote your neighborhood library by telling your neighbors, putting up flyers, or even hosting a small event to introduce the library to the community.
07
Step 7: Maintain the library by regularly checking the books for damage, restocking when needed, and keeping the area clean and organized.
08
Step 8: Encourage neighbors to contribute to the library by donating books they no longer need or organizing book swaps.
09
Step 9: Enjoy the benefits of having a neighborhood library, such as fostering a sense of community, promoting literacy, and providing access to books for those who may not have easy access otherwise.
